We will be happy to hold the car for up to 7 day's without charge. ~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~*~HISTORYInspired by the panel vans of the1930s, the Chrysler PT Cruiser caused quite a buzz when it was first released in 2001. It was one of a few vehicles to herald the new retro trend and became an instant success.As an entire decade passed, the PT's utility and versatility remained intact. The PT Cruiser was a bright spot for Chrysler. From a used used care perspective the PT is a respectable choice.The Chrysler PT Cruiser has good handling, fits in a small parking space, and holds full-sized adults and their luggage in comfort. With attractive pricing and high reported reliability, the PT is a great car for a great price. The reverse-Watts suspension packs a lot of cornering and ride quality into a small space — a space smaller than a Neon on the outside, with more cargo space than many mid-sized cars on the inside.Motor Trend named the 2001 PT Cruiser the Car of the Year. The base PT went from 0 to 60 mph in 8.6 seconds, nearly a half second faster than the Honda Civic EX, and nearly the same as the Volvo V70 T5 Cross Country (but critics said it was too slow). Braking was good, with the Cruiser going from 60 to 0 in 120 feet - lower than most other tested vehicles (the Civic required over fifteen more feet).
